Title: Principal Structural Engineer Location: Aberdeen (4 days in office) Description Our client is a leading energy engineering company delivering innovative design and execution solutions across offshore and energy transition projects. The Role Our client is seeking a Principal Structural Engineer to provide technical leadership and coordination across multi-disciplinary teams, ensuring engineering excellence from concept through to fabrication and installation. Key Responsibilities: • Act as the subject matter expert for structural engineering, providing hands-on technical expertise and ensuring project deliverables meet quality and safety standards., • Deliver assigned engineering outputs across multiple EPCI projects, coordinating with procurement, fabrication, and construction teams to achieve high-quality results., • Review and approve engineering documentation, including calculations, drawings, and specifications., • Lead design reviews and ensure compliance with applicable codes and client requirements (ASME, ISO, DNV, API, Eurocodes, etc.)., • Collaborate across disciplines to ensure fully integrated and optimised designs., • Drive innovation through the adoption of new technologies, best practices, and digital engineering tools., • Mentor and develop junior engineers, fostering technical excellence and collaboration., • Support risk assessments, cost control, and budget management within engineering activities. Key Requirements: • Bachelor’s degree in Engineering (Mechanical, Civil, or related). Master’s degree preferred., • Chartered Engineer (CEng) status or working toward chartership with a recognised body (IMechE, ICE, IStructE, etc.)., • Extensive engineering experience, preferably in offshore or energy sectors., • Proven background in EPCI project delivery from concept to completion., • Proficient in structural engineering software such as STAAD, MathCAD, ABAQUS, AutoCAD, SIMSOLID, or equivalent., • Strong understanding of design principles, industry standards, and construction methodologies., • Excellent communication, leadership, and problem-solving skills.
